Abstract
The utility model discloses a kind of baby sleep monitoring device, comprise information acquisition module, data processing module and output controlled quentity controlled variable module; Described information acquisition module comprises speech data collection module and image data acquiring module; Described data processing module comprises speech detection module and Expression Recognition module; Export controlled quentity controlled variable module and send melodious musical sound by hummer; By baby's expression and sound two kinds of characteristic formps, the utility model monitoring infant sleeping apparatus, judges whether baby is in awake state, safe and reliable; Can allow the people of baby-sit during infant sleep, do other things; Simple to operate, popularization is strong.

Background technology
At present, China has many neonates to be born every year.Society is fast-developing, makes the rhythm of life of people also more and more faster, how one of baby-sit hot issue that to be also current social pay special attention to.Because baby needs a large amount of lengths of one's sleep, so allow the people looked after have to accompany at one's side always, wait for wakeing up of baby at any time, a lot of man power and materials can be wasted like this.Also do not have in the market to assist people effectively to monitor the device of baby sleep.
At present, baby's nighttime sleep nurse problem has become a great problem of father and mother.Because baby does not have ability to express, some actions can be made according to natural reaction during nighttime sleep, as kicked quilt son.Heat naturally can kick quilt son when baby feels, equitemperature will be caught a cold after reducing, and the nurse of coming if father and mother now do not wake up, the time has been grown, and baby will catch a cold, or causes a series of disease with this.Therefore, how can kick quilt the period of the day from 11 p.m. to 1 a.m baby and to remind father and mother in time, become urgent problem.
Chinese Patent Application No. 200910200835.0, disclose a kind of system for nursing infant sleep at night, this system passes through infrared radiation baby by the part of sub-covering, when baby kicks open quilt, infrared ray shines with it baby, because now baby's temperature with it arrives than environment temperature, infrared temperature sensing probe produces alerting signal, reaches the object of warning.Its defect is: infrared ray is harmful to the health of baby, unsuitable long-term irradiation; If baby stands up, rout up the region of infrared radiation together with quilt, just do not have alarm function; This system cost is higher; Environment temperature is comparatively large by extraneous factor interference, can affect equipment accuracy.

Embodiment
Below in conjunction with accompanying drawing, the technical solution of the utility model is described in further detail:
As shown in Figure 1, a kind of baby sleep monitoring device, comprises data processing module and connected information acquisition module, exports controlled quentity controlled variable module and power module, described information acquisition module comprises speech data collection module and image data acquiring module, and described data processing module comprises speech detection module and Expression Recognition module, exports controlled quentity controlled variable module and comprises hummer, described voice acquisition module is used for Real-time Collection baby peripheral sound information, described image capture module is used for Real-time Collection baby facial expression information, baby's facial expression information of baby's peripheral sound information that described data processing module is gathered by real-time analysis voice acquisition module and image capture module collection draws the sleep state of baby, described hummer is used for informing baby monitor people by sounding, described power module is used for providing speech data collection module, image data acquiring module, speech detection module, electric energy needed for Expression Recognition module and hummer.
Wherein, described speech data collection module adopts microphone, and described data processing module adopts STC89C51 single-chip microcomputer, and described image data acquiring module adopts camera, and described fast power module adopts chargeable lithium cell.
As shown in Figure 1, a kind of baby sleep monitoring device based on Kinect of the utility model, comprises information acquisition module, data processing module and output controlled quentity controlled variable module; Described information acquisition module comprises speech data collection module and image data acquiring module; Described data processing module comprises speech detection module and Expression Recognition module; Export controlled quentity controlled variable module and send melodious musical sound by hummer.
In the utility model, information acquisition module comprises voice acquisition module and image data acquiring module.The voice collecting function that voice acquisition module is carried by Kinect, gathers Kinect periphery speech data; Image data acquiring module catches image by the camera on Kinect.
Data processing module comprises speech detection module, image detection module.Speech detection module is analyzed by the voice gathered, by the voice collected and system library prior stored in vagitus contrast, judge that whether the sound of current appearance similar with the sound of crying and screaming of baby.Image detection module mainly utilizes the camera of Kinect to detect the facial expression of baby in real time, and to the picture real-time analysis of camera shooting, by in the present image of baby and system library in advance stored in facial expression image of crying and screaming be analyzed, judge whether the expression of current baby exception occurs.
Export controlled quentity controlled variable module to be made up of buzzer circuit, according to the result of data processing module process, if sound and expression all judge baby wakeup, Kinect can give the trigger pip of a buzzer circuit high level, make buzzer circuit conducting, hummer sends the people that melodious musical sound informs treatment, also can pacify the baby under the state of crying oneself to wake up.
The course of work: the camera of Kinect is aimed at the face of baby by user, then this device is started, device starts to carry out data acquisition, the speech data collected is detected, judge that whether current sound is the sound of crying and screaming of baby, camera is to face's Real-Time Monitoring of baby, and carry out data analysis, judge whether current expression is neutral expression, if device detects cry and scream sound and face's non-neutral expression of baby, then represent that baby wake up, trigger hummer and send melodious musical sound.
As shown in Figure 2, the utility model buzzer circuit control chart, when Kinect sends a high level starting signal, triode will be switched on, and hummer control circuit is also by formation loop, and hummer will send melodious musical sound.
